Yours faithfully, Sammi Touchin Otter’s Den Supervisor OTTERS DEN Otterhampton Primary School Wrap Around Care Facility General Information Otters Den is the wrap around care facility of Otterhampton Primary School. The aim of our establishment is to provide a safe, happy and stimulating environment where children can mix with others and play under the supervision of adults before school and at the end of the school day. OTTERS DEN SESSIONS A breakfast Club runs daily from 7.45am to 8.45am and after school sessions are daily from 3.15pm to 6pm during term times. Children in Reception Year and Years 1, 2, 3 & 4 are collected from their classrooms at the end of the school day by Otters Den staff. Children in Years 5 & 6 are asked to self-register at the facility. Most of the session is devoted to free play where the children are offered a range of activities including drawing, painting, craftwork, cooking, energetic play, simple computing, construction toys, games and puzzles, imaginative play and books. They are also encouraged to participate in group activities such as stories, music, games and discussions. There are a wide range of after school clubs which run at Otterhampton Primary School which all children booked into Otters Den can access (subject to any age qualifications placed on the club). Credit is given against Otters Den fees for club fees paid in advance. The clubs can be subject to cancellation at short notice but Otters Den is guaranteed to run daily. During the session the children are provided with a drink (water is offered) and light snack is offered to those at Otters Den after 4.15pm (such as sandwich or beans on toast). OFSTED Otters Den is registered with OFSTED as part of the registration of Otterhampton Primary School and that registration requires us to meet the Statutory Framework for the Early Years Foundation Stage. The detail of those Standards and how we meet them is in our Operational File. That file is available to read at each session. Otters Den is regularly inspected by OFSTED. Its registration is relatively new and there is no current report because the session times we run have until recently been less than 2 hours. In the future Otters Den will be inspected in tandem with the school. Should advance notice of the next inspection be received a notice will be placed on the door to the classroom where sessions are held. We operate to at least OFSTED requirements of one adult to every 8 children. The school’s Early Years registration allows it to take children from 3 years. At present our policy is to take children registered at Otterhampton School after school and while OFSTED registration concentrates on children under 8 it is our policy to cater for children of the whole primary school age range and where appropriate children of secondary school age. They are encouraged to play together as appropriate for their mutual benefit regardless of their respective ages. The breakfast club which is run in partnership with the pre-school takes children from age 3 years. We have to report certain illnesses to OFSTED and accordingly you should inform a member of staff of the nature of any illness when your child is absent due to ill health. We also ask you to keep your child at home if he/she has any infection and not to bring your child to Otters Den if he/she has had diarrhoea or has been vomiting until at least 48 hours have passed since the last attack. IMPORTANT TELEPHONE NUMBERS During session times 01278 653052 Otterhampton County Primary School 01278 652487 Otter’s Den Otterhampton Primary School Wrap Around Care Facility Fees Policy Otter’s Den is a non-profit making wrap around care provision. Should any surplus be made from time to time, it will be retained in the setting’s bank account (which requires 2 signatories) and will be applied for the benefit of the wrap around care provision at the discretion of the head teacher. Current charges are as follows, and apply where sessions have been booked in advance. Breakfast 7.45 – with Breakfast £3.00 8.15 – no Breakfast £1.50 After School 3.15 – 4.15 £3.00 4.15 – 5.15 £4.00 5.15 – 6.00 £4.50 There is no discount for siblings. We would request that parents make bookings for the facility with as much notice as possible, and with a minimum of one week’s advance warning. Whilst we will always endeavour to accommodate short notice bookings when they are unavoidable, such bookings must always be dependent on space available in the setting. Priority will be given on a first come first served basis. A booking may be cancelled up to 1 week before the session booked with no fee payable. Such cancellations must please be made in writing. Where a child or children are collected later than the time for which they have been booked they will be charged at the rate applicable to the next session. Where a child is collected later than 6pm with no advance warning to staff in the setting, a late collection fee £5 per child for every 10 minutes or part thereof will be applied. Fees are payable in advance of the child attending the session or sessions they are booked in for. Payment can be made by cheques made payable to Somerset County council or through the use of Accor Vouchers. If payment has not been received before a child attends a session or it has not been possible to make a payment in advance due to the child being booked in at short notice, this must be dome when the child is collected from that session. If a child continues to attend sessions despite sessions despite payment not being received in advance, this may result in your child not being able to attend further sessions. We will always seek to establish an effective dialogue, and would request that anyone who is having difficulties regarding making payments should please speak to the Otter’s Den Supervisor. Fees can be paid weekly, monthly or termly in advance. If a child is unable to attend a session that they have been booked into and it has not been cancelled in writing within 24 hours, then the fee will still be payable. If cancelled with notice, you will be given a credit note. You will be charged for the time that your child is booked in for even if you turn up early. Where children are booked into the Otter’s Den and attend a club or after school activity at the school, a credit note will be issued. Fees are payable at the rates and on the terms stated above should a child be booked into Otter’s Den at short notice by a teacher at Otterhampton Primary School where a parent or carer is late collecting their child (ren) at the end of the school day.
